Atlanta Paving & Concrete Construction, Inc has an immediate opening for an experienced Asphalt Paving Foreman.
Job Summary:
The Paving Crew Foreman is responsible for leading and managing the day-to-day operations of a paving crew on road construction, resurfacing, or other paving projects. This role involves overseeing the crew, ensuring the work is performed safely and efficiently, and maintaining quality standards throughout the project. The foreman ensures that the job site runs smoothly, coordinating tasks, managing resources, and making sure the project is completed on time and within budget.
Key Responsibilities:
- Crew Supervision and Leadership:
- Lead and supervise a team of skilled laborers, equipment operators, and other paving crew members
- Assign daily tasks and ensure crew members understand their responsibilities and work safely
- Provide guidance and support to team members, helping them improve their skills and ensuring they work efficiently
- Motivate the team and foster a positive and productive work environment
- Project Coordination and Planning:
- Coordinate with project managers, engineers, and other personnel to ensure the project’s goals, timelines, and quality standards are met
- Review plans, blueprints, and specifications to ensure proper execution of paving tasks
- Adjust work assignments as needed to meet changing conditions, weather, or project requirements
- Quality Control and Assurance:
- Oversee the entire paving process, ensuring that the surface is paved to the required specifications and quality standards
- Check and monitor the thickness, smoothness, and compaction of the paving materials to ensure the job meets specifications
- Identify and address any issues with the paving process, such as material inconsistencies or equipment malfunctions, and take corrective actions
- Safety Compliance:
- Enforce safety protocols on the job site to ensure compliance with OSHA regulations and company policies
- Conduct daily safety briefings and site inspections to identify potential hazards and ensure that safety equipment is being worn (e.g., hard hats, vests, gloves)
- Respond to any accidents or injuries, ensuring proper reporting and follow-up
- Equipment and Material Management:
- Ensure that all paving equipment, such as pavers, rollers, trucks, and other machinery, is properly maintained and functioning
- Oversee the delivery, handling, and storage of materials (e.g., asphalt, concrete) to ensure they are used efficiently with minimal waste
- Coordinate with suppliers and equipment operators to ensure the timely availability of materials and equipment
- Communication and Reporting:
- Serve as the primary point of contact between the crew and upper management, ensuring effective communication
- Provide progress updates to the project manager, including any delays, issues, or changes in the scope of work
- Complete daily logs, report material usage, and document any issues or accidents on the job site
- Training and Development:
- Train and mentor new and less experienced workers on proper paving techniques, safety procedures, and equipment use
- Promote skill development and encourage team members to improve their abilities in paving and construction operations
- Troubleshooting and Problem Solving:
- Address any on-site challenges, whether related to materials, equipment, or crew performance, and make necessary adjustments
- Resolve conflicts or disagreements among crew members to maintain a positive and productive work environment
Qualifications:
- Experience:
- Minimum of 3–5 years of experience in the paving industry, with a solid understanding of paving operations and equipment
- Previous experience as a foreman or in a supervisory role is preferred
- Skills:
- Strong leadership and communication skills, with the ability to manage a diverse crew and work collaboratively with other stakeholders
- In-depth knowledge of paving processes, asphalt materials, and construction equipment
- Ability to read and interpret blueprints, plans, and project specifications
- Strong problem-solving abilities, with the ability to think quickly on your feet to address issues as they arise
- Certifications and Training:
- OSHA 10 or 30-hour certification required (OSHA 30 preferred)
- First Aid/CPR certification is a plus
- Other relevant construction certifications may be required or preferred
- Physical Requirements:
- Must be able to lift heavy materials, stand for extended periods, and work in various weather conditions
- Comfortable working in an active construction environment with exposure to noise, dust, and outdoor elements
- Work Environment:
- The position is based outdoors on construction sites, where the foreman will be exposed to varying weather conditions
- The role may require long working hours, including early mornings, late evenings, and potential weekend shifts to meet project deadlines
- The work environment can be noisy, and safety gear must be worn at all times
